Mound House is an enchanting archaeological museum and historical landmark located in Fort Myers Beach, Florida. It offers visitors a unique glimpse into the ancient Calusa civilization while surrounded by beautiful botanical gardens. Getting There
-
Car
If you are driving, head towards Fort Myers Beach. From I-75, take exit 138 for FL-865 toward Fort Myers Beach. Continue on FL-865 (Summerlin Rd), then turn right onto Estero Blvd. Follow Estero Blvd until you reach Connecticut St, then turn left. Mound House will be on your right at 451 Connecticut St.
-
Public Transportation
For those using public transportation, catch LeeTran bus route 150 (Fort Myers to Fort Myers Beach). You will need to transfer to route 14 at the Fort Myers Beach terminal. The stop closest to Mound House is at Estero Blvd & Connecticut St. From there, it's a short walk to Mound House located at 451 Connecticut St.
-
Bicycle
If you prefer biking, Fort Myers Beach has bike paths available. You can ride along Estero Blvd and then turn onto Connecticut St. There are bike racks available near Mound House for parking your bike.
-
Walking
If you're staying in the nearby area, walking to Mound House is a pleasant option. Just follow the beachside walkways along Estero Blvd until you reach Connecticut St, then head east to Mound House at 451 Connecticut St.
